Simple Water Filtration Maintenance You Can Do Yourself
Keeping your home water filtration running effectively doesn’t require expensive service calls! There are several simple tasks you can perform yourself to ensure clean drinking water. First, frequently check and switch out your filter – typically every six months, but always refer the manufacturer's recommendations. Also, rinse the unit with warm water to dislodge any debris. In addition, review the pipes for any damage and repair them promptly. Here's a quick rundown:
- Replace your filter
- Flush the housing
- Inspect for cracks
This basic maintenance will extend the longevity of your water purification unit and give you consistently great water.
